# Visual Anomaly Detection for DOOH

*/Opportunities/Visual_Anomaly_Detection_for_DOOH*

## Opportunity Overview

**Wedge**: Target transit shelter and urban pedestrian network operators first. These street-level environments experience high rates of physical vandalism and dynamic obstruction, making the pain of unverified downtime acute. Expansion proceeds from urban pedestrian screens to highway digital billboards, and ultimately into indoor retail display networks.
**Timing**: Widespread availability of low-power edge cameras combined with fast visual-language models enables real-time image analysis without custom model training. These zero-shot models reliably handle diverse lighting, weather, and occlusion conditions that break older computer vision setups.
**Why This I C P**: DOOH network operators hold direct financial liability for degraded display performance. They face increasing demands from advertisers for independent visual proof of play, forcing them to absorb the cost of verification to secure premium ad rates.
**Size Of Prize**: There are approximately 1.5 million networked DOOH screens globally. At an average annual spend of $500 per screen for physical inspections and manual quality assurance labor, the addressable value for automated visual verification is $750 million.
**Gap Narrative**: Digital Out-Of-Home (DOOH) operators lack automated, real-time verification of physical screen integrity. While network monitoring confirms the media player is active, it cannot detect dead pixels, cracked glass, vandalism, or visual obstruction. Operators currently rely on manual human inspections, leading to delayed repairs and costly make-goods for degraded ad delivery.
**Defensibility**: Defensibility stems from a proprietary dataset of physical failure modes across varied lighting, weather, and hardware configurations. As the system processes millions of environmental edge cases, its classification accuracy outpaces baseline models. Deep integration into the operator's maintenance and field dispatch software establishes high switching costs.
**Why This Thesis**: A Service-as-Software approach directly absorbs the manual QA workload rather than just providing another alerting dashboard. The operator uses the system to ingest visual feeds, identify anomalies, and automatically file and route maintenance tickets.

## Opportunity Build Profile

**Hardest Part**: Differentiating genuine screen failures like dead LED modules or software crash screens from environmental noise such as severe sunlight glare, passing shadows, or intentionally dark advertising creative.
**Min Viable Scope**: Target indoor digital kiosks with fixed lighting, detecting only catastrophic binary failures like full black screens, blue screens of death, and network timeout messages. Deliberately exclude outdoor LED billboards, partial pixel death, and color calibration drift.
**Cold Start Problem**: The vision model requires thousands of edge-case failure images across varying hardware and lighting conditions before it becomes reliable. Break this by trading a pilot to a mid-tier DOOH operator for access to their historical maintenance ticket photos.
**Time To First Value**: 1-2 weeks of baseline feed ingestion to calibrate the false-positive threshold for a specific screen network.
